Weight loss that rapid tends to be fluid loss due to dehydration, and if you have undergone surgery and have not been eating well, it would be very easy to become dehydrated.

I wouldn't worry too much, just be sure to drink plenty of water or an electrolyte balanced drink (like sports drinks or 'hydration' drinks).
